禅道提交Bug流程详解
在软件开发的道路上,确保代码的质量和稳定性至关重要,而Bug(错误)是不可避免的一部分,它们可能源于设计缺陷、编码错误或是用户操作失误等多方面原因,为了有效管理这些Bug并促进团队之间的协作与沟通,禅道这样的项目管理和问题跟踪工具显得尤为重要,本文将详细介绍如何通过禅道提交Bug,并分享一份详细的提交Bug流程。
确认Bug的存在
在发现Bug之前,开发者需要具备一定的识别能力,这包括仔细阅读需求文档、测试案例以及相关文档,以确保能够准确地描述问题,如果在实际开发过程中遇到任何异常情况或不符合预期的行为,都应及时记录下来,作为潜在的Bug线索。
使用禅道创建新任务
一旦确认了Bug的存在,下一步就是将其添加到禅道系统中,具体步骤如下:
- 登录禅道平台:使用个人账号登录禅道系统。
- 进入“待办事项”界面:点击页面左上角的“待办事项”,查看当前可用的任务列表。
- 选择新的Bug:找到你希望处理的Bug,右键点击其编号或名称,选择“新建Bug”选项。
- 填写详细信息:
- :简洁明了地描述Bug的问题。
- 描述:提供尽可能详尽的Bug报告,包括出现的时间点、重现方法及影响范围等。
- 分类:根据Bug的严重程度进行分类,如功能实现、性能优化、UI交互等。
- 优先级:设定Bug的紧急程度,有助于快速响应和处理。
- 状态:初始设置为“未分配”,便于后续分派给合适的开发人员。
- 保存并提交:完成所有必要信息后,点击保存并提交按钮。
分配Bug
提交Bug之后,接下来的一步是将它分配给合适的开发人员,通常情况下,开发者可以根据Bug的类型和严重性来决定最合适的负责人,可以采取以下几种方式:
- 直接分配:可以在创建Bug时立即选择分配给特定的开发人员。
- 批量分配:如果有多个类似的Bug,可以选择批量分配给一组开发人员,提高工作效率。
跟进和验证
分配完成后,开发人员需要开始工作解决Bug,在这个阶段,保持良好的沟通非常重要,可以通过邮件、即时消息等方式通知相关人员Bug的状态更新。
- 编写修复方案:针对每个Bug,开发者需提出具体的解决方案。
- 执行测试:修复后的代码应经过充分的测试,确保问题已经彻底解决。
- 提交变更请求:修改完成并测试无误后,向项目经理或相关负责人提交变更请求。
回归测试和验收
当Bug被修复并通过了所有必要的测试环节,即可将其标记为已解决,开发人员需要提交回归测试的结果,以证明问题已经被完全消除,产品经理和客户也需要参与验收过程,确认问题是否真的得到解决。
通过遵循上述流程,你可以有效地提交Bug,并确保团队成员之间能够高效协作解决问题,禅道作为一个强大的项目管理和问题跟踪工具,不仅提供了详细的 Bug 提交功能,还支持多种通信渠道,使得团队合作更加顺畅,希望这篇指南能帮助你在项目管理中更好地利用禅道,提升软件质量,推动项目的顺利进行。

上一篇